Historical Information

The Grumman TBM-3 Avenger is an advanced version of the famous American torpedo bomber introduced into service during World War II. The TBM-3 served mainly in the United States Navy and gained renown during key operations in the Pacific – from the Battle of Iwo Jima, through Okinawa, to the battles for the Philippines. Avenger aircraft played a significant role in combating surface and submarine vessels, utilizing their large payload capacity and robust construction.

What does the scale of the model mean?

A model scale designation such as 1:30 means the model is 30 times smaller than the original. Scale indicates proportion, not resolution or detail.

  • Models with a smaller number after the colon (e.g. 1:48, 1:32) are larger and have more detail.
  • Scales with higher numbers (e.g. 1:164, 1:200, 1:350) are smaller - good for collections, dioramas, or displaying many models together.
